Transaction 941479239e4984eac7cca8cc843ca225b86cdf4f3a8979d439fdb0b57abe529a
1 Input
1 Output
-
941479239e4984eac7cca8cc843ca225b86cdf4f3a8979d439fdb0b57abe529a:0
- value
- 1586239
- script pubkey
- OP_0 OP_PUSHBYTES_20 bfd4a731a3f0c30cc7f68bc18db93b0b06a2c759
- address
- bc1qhl22wvdr7rpse3lk30qcmwfmpvr2936e2uffqy